5. 99 Nights in the Forest

blog_image

99 Nights in the Forest puts you in a terrifying survival situation where you and your friends must survive 99 nights in a haunted forest. It's basically a nightmare come to life, but one that's weirdly addictive once you get the hang of it. The whole point is to rescue four missing kids while this creepy deer creature stalks you through the woods.

You'll spend your time building camps, scavenging for weapons, and trying not to die horribly. The campfire is your lifeline, let it go out at night and you're toast. What's cool is the class system that lets you pick roles like Chef or Big Game Hunter, each with their own special tricks. Recent updates added talents that make your chosen class even more powerful.

The game launched in March 2025 and already has over 5 billion visits, which is pretty crazy for something so new. Players keep coming back because there's nothing quite like the rush of barely surviving another night with your squad. The horror elements aren't just cheap jump scares either they actually make you think strategically about every move

4. Adopt Me

blog_image

Adopt Me is basically virtual pet collecting taken to the extreme. You hatch eggs, raise adorable creatures, and build fancy houses to show off your collection. It sounds simple, but once you start, you'll find yourself completely hooked on finding that next rare pet.

The game lets you play as either a baby or parent, though most people go with parents since you can actually own pets that way. There are hundreds of different pets to collect, from basic cats and dogs to mythical dragons and unicorns. You can even merge four grown pets into a glowing "neon" version, and four neons into a rainbow "mega neon" that's worth serious money in trades.

With nearly 40 billion total visits, Adopt Me pulls in around 80,000 players every day. The game has racked up over 8 million thumbs up and sits at an 84% positive rating. Those numbers don't lie, this is one of the biggest games on Roblox, especially if you're into collecting stuff and hanging out with friends.

3. Murder Mystery 2

blog_image

Murder Mystery 2 is like playing a deadly game of hide and seek where one person is trying to murder everyone else. Each round randomly picks one murderer, one sheriff, and everyone else becomes innocent bystanders trying not to get stabbed.

The murderer has to eliminate all the innocents without getting shot by the sheriff. The sheriff needs to figure out who the killer is before it's too late. And if you're innocent? Well, good luck staying alive and maybe help the sheriff spot the murderer. Rounds are quick - about five minutes each so you can jump from game to game pretty fast.

What keeps people playing is the weapon collecting. You can get knives and guns with different designs, some super rare ones that are worth a fortune in trades. The game has hit 21 billion visits with around 92,000 daily players. It's got 8.6 million upvotes and a solid 90% approval rating. Not bad for a game that's basically about stabbing people.

2. Blox Fruits

blog_image

Blox Fruits is what happens when someone takes the One Piece anime and turns it into a Roblox game about getting ridiculously overpowered. You sail around different islands, fight monsters and other players, and hunt for special fruits that give you crazy abilities like shooting fire or turning into light.

The whole game revolves around these Devil Fruits that transform you into a walking weapon. Some let you control elements, others give you weird powers like manipulating gravity. The rarer the fruit, the more insane the abilities, but good luck actually getting your hands on a legendary one without serious grinding or trading.

You pick between being a pirate or marine, then spend your time leveling up five different stats depending on whether you want to punch things, use swords, or blast enemies with fruit powers. The game has exploded to over 52 billion visits with 170,000 people playing daily. It's earned more than 10 million likes and holds a 91% positive rating. Those are some seriously impressive numbers.

1. Grow a Garden

blog_image

Grow a Garden might look like a simple farming game, but don't let that fool you, it's become the hottest thing on Roblox right now. You plant seeds, watch them grow, and sell crops for profit. The twist? Your plants keep growing even when you're not playing, so you can wake up to a bunch of cash waiting for you.

The real magic happens with mutations. Sometimes your crops will randomly mutate and become worth 10, 50, or even 100 times more money than normal. Rain makes plants grow faster, thunderstorms can create valuable "shocked" mutations, and you can collect pets that help boost your farming game even more.

This game is absolutely crushing it despite being brand new. It peaked at over 2 million players online at once and has already pulled in billions of visits since launching just months ago. With millions of daily players, 6+ million upvotes, and a 93% approval rating, Grow a Garden has become the undisputed king of Roblox right now.

Which game should I try first if I'm new to Roblox?

Start with Adopt Me if you want something chill and easy to learn. The tutorial walks you through everything, and the community is pretty welcoming to new players.

What's the fastest way to make money in these games?

It depends on the game. In Grow a Garden, focus on crops that can mutate for big payouts. In Adopt Me, complete daily tasks and trade smart. In Blox Fruits, grind quests for XP and money. Murder Mystery 2 gives you coins just for playing matches regularly.

Can I play these games with my friends?

Absolutely! All these games are built for playing with others. 99 Nights works best with a team, Adopt Me and Grow a Garden are great for hanging out, Murder Mystery 2 is all about group dynamics, and Blox Fruits lets you form crews and battle together.

Do I need to spend real money to enjoy these games?

Nope! Every single one of these games is free to play and you can have a great time without spending a dime. The paid stuff just speeds things up or gives you cosmetic items - nothing that stops you from enjoying the core gameplay.

How often do these games get new content?

Pretty regularly! Grow a Garden and 99 Nights update frequently since they're newer. Blox Fruits adds new islands and fruits regularly. Murder Mystery 2 drops new maps and weapons. Adopt Me probably updates the most with constant new pets and events.
